Notice of initiation of a prospecting permit procedure

The Environment Agency publishes a notice pursuant to paragraph 30(2) of the Land Law (MaaPS).

The Environment Agency States that the application for authorisation to SP for the exploration room in study area V of the Concept Forest submitted by SP Mets OÜ (registry code: 10921586) (address: SAE, village SAE, Municipality Kose, Municipality of Harju, 75016) has been accepted.

The application for a geological survey is made for arable land in Kuuru Forest (cadastral identification: 36302:002:0504, 100% arable land), a property owned by private owners in Kos, Harju County). Part of the Kuuru forest is included in the research area of forest V. The area covered by the requested survey room is 10,92 ha.

The geological survey shall be carried out with a view to establishing the geological design of the exploration room, the thickness of the useful layer, the distribution and quality of the mineral resources and the conditions under which it is carried out, making it possible to evaluate the mineral as an active consumable resource in order subsequently to apply for authorisation to exploit the mineral resources in that area. This is a consumables survey, which plans to build up up up to 35 wells and up to 35 exploration cavities. The research depth is up to 15 m. in addition, the study is intended to carry out the following ad hoc work: water level measurements, m determination of the steel composition of the material and of the filtration module, determination of the physical and mechanical properties of the gravel, topographical measurement by the operator of the study is THE OÜ Engineering firm STEIGER (registration code: 112 06437, address: Männiku tee 104, Tallinn, 11216 Harju County). The period of validity of the authorisation applied for shall be 3 years.

Until such time as a decision is taken to grant or refuse authorisation for a prospecting operation, any person shall have the right to submit reasoned proposals and objections to the application to the Environment Agency. Proposals and objections may be submitted orally or in writing to an e-mail address in info@keskkonnaamet.ee or to a postal address at Viljandi Road 16, Tallinn, 11214 Harju County.

The draft prospecting permit shall be further notified by the Environment Agency in the Official Gazette Ametlikud Teadaanded.
